Skip to content

Instantly share code, notes, and snippets.

@andybak
Created February 25, 2021 21:38
Show Gist options
  • Save andybak/1aef7ee80b94a5ba6afb087f89ef50aa to your computer and use it in GitHub Desktop.
Save andybak/1aef7ee80b94a5ba6afb087f89ef50aa to your computer and use it in GitHub Desktop.
using UnityEngine;
public class SetTrackOffsetPositionOnRelease : MonoBehaviour
{
public GameObject feet;
public Transform target;
void OnEnable()
{
MoveToTarget();
}
public void MoveToTarget()
{
var feetToTargetVector = feet.transform.position - target.position;
transform.parent.transform.position = transform.parent.transform.position - feetToTargetVector;
}
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ment